Target intelligence / Profile preview
Tyrosine--tRNA ligase, mitochondrial—commonly abbreviated as YARS2—is an essential enzyme that catalyzes the attachment of L‑tyrosine to its corresponding tRNA(Tyr) within mitochondria, enabling accurate translation of the genetic code into proteins required for oxidative phosphorylation and other critical cellular functions[1][3][9]. In addition to its canonical aminoacylation activity, the enzyme exhibits bifunctionality in certain fungi such as Neurospora crassa, where it also acts as a cofactor promoting RNA splicing of group I introns—a property linked to specific structural adaptations not found in non-fungal homologs[1][7]. Mutations or deficiencies in human YARS2 disrupt proper assembly and function of respiratory chain complexes, leading to defects such as optic neuropathy and broader manifestations typical of mitochondrial disease syndromes including impaired vision and neuromuscular symptoms[5]. While no approved drugs directly target this enzyme therapeutically, its unique features have been proposed as potential antifungal targets given their absence from human homologs. The fundamental importance of YARS2 for cell viability means that any therapeutic intervention must be approached cautiously due to high risk for off-target toxicity affecting energy metabolism throughout the body.
No drugs with defined mechanisms targeting this enzyme; however, inhibition would be expected to impair mitochondrial translation and energy production.
